The garage is coming along slowly. The insulation is done and I decided to go with Becipher plywood for the interior instead of gyproc as it is more solid and easier to remove panels if needed.
I built a 10x14 mezzanine storage and the roofing has been completely redone also. As you can see in the first photo, we solidified all the trusts with 2x10 and built a beam with 3 2x10 glued and screwed together. This is the beam where my chain block will be attached.
